Node.js 一旦编译了Electron应用程序,如何使用调试工具?(电子锻造)

Node.js 一旦编译了Electron应用程序,如何使用调试工具?(电子锻造),node.js,electron,electron-forge,Node.js,Electron,Electron Forge,我使用electron、electron forge和Vue构建了一个简单的应用程序 当我通过“electron forge start”运行我的应用程序时,效果非常好 当我尝试用“electron forge make”编译我的应用程序时,它会编译,但应用程序本身没有完成后端脚本,一些承诺或回报是无法解决的 我已经确定问题不在前端(vue),而在节点上 通过在代码中设置手动断点并将其发送到“mainWindow.webContents.send”并在chromium中打开开发控制台,我已经能够

我使用electron、electron forge和Vue构建了一个简单的应用程序

当我通过“electron forge start”运行我的应用程序时,效果非常好

当我尝试用“electron forge make”编译我的应用程序时,它会编译,但应用程序本身没有完成后端脚本,一些承诺或回报是无法解决的

我已经确定问题不在前端(vue),而在节点上

通过在代码中设置手动断点并将其发送到“mainWindow.webContents.send”并在chromium中打开开发控制台,我已经能够进行一些调试


然而,这真的是在黑暗中拍摄。是否有任何方法可以从已编译的electron应用程序显示节点控制台?这将使调试更容易1000倍,但我似乎找不到解决方案,所有参考都是关于chromium调试控制台的,在这里没有用处

如果您使用的是windows计算机,请选择“exe”文件并将其拖动到命令提示符下,然后按enter键。 如果您使用的是MAC计算机,请右键单击“.app”文件,然后选择“显示软件包内容”。打开目录文件夹中的MacOs文件夹,然后拖动可执行文件并将其放在终端上。
基本上,将可执行文件放在终端上并运行应用程序,您可以在其中看到nodeJs控制台消息。

如果您使用的是windows机器,请选择“exe”文件并将其拖动到命令提示符,然后按enter键。 如果您使用的是MAC计算机,请右键单击“.app”文件,然后选择“显示软件包内容”。打开目录文件夹中的MacOs文件夹,然后拖动可执行文件并将其放在终端上。 基本上,将可执行文件放在终端上并运行应用程序,您可以在其中看到nodeJs控制台消息